14 Rehoboam did what was evil, because he did not determine in his heart to seek the Lord.(A)

15 The events(B) of Rehoboam’s reign, from beginning to end, are written in the Events of the Prophet Shemaiah(C) and of the Seer Iddo concerning genealogies.(D) There was war between Rehoboam and Jeroboam throughout their reigns. 16 Rehoboam rested with his ancestors and was buried in the city of David. His son Abijah[a](E) became king in his place.
